LAURA JAMES: Welcome to week five of the 100 stories. This week, we’ll be considering the politics of war and how it divided Australia and New Zealand both during and after the fighting. We’ll be talking to Al Thomson, one of the first historians to consult the repatriation records, and we’ll be looking at this archive online as well. But first, we go to the Somme, the location of one of the most catastrophic events of the First World War.
